x1=w/2, y1=h/2, cx=x+x1, cy=y+y1 的平均值是什么来计算边界框的值?
for cnt in contours: (x,y,w,h) = cv2.boundingRect(cnt) if w > 20 and h > 20: cv2.rectangle(img, (x,y), (x+w,y+h), (0,255,0), 2) x1=w/2 y1=h/…
当z不是x和y的函数时,如何制作matplotlib轮廓图?
我正在尝试使用matplotlib制作地理特征的轮廓图。我有此地理特征的X,Y和Z坐标的数据。 z不是x和y的函数。我已经阅读的文档和指南表明,如果z是x和y的…
使用matplotlib绘制的隐式函数不起作用
我正在尝试使用 Contour 绘制隐式函数: yx^2 + y^2x = x + y +xy 但发现该图未正确绘制。示例代码如下所示: import matplotlib.pyplot as plt impor…
如何计数。使用OpenCV的盒子?
我正在努力寻找没有。仓库中可用的箱子数量。 我正在使用: 这是我的代码。 # Import libraries import cv2 import numpy as np import matplotlib.py…
我可以部署什么样的图像处理技术来从人眼图像中去除睫毛和眉毛?
过去一个月我一直在尝试处理人眼图像以获得虹膜尺寸。我使用这张图像作为我的输入,在某种程度上我能够实现我想要做的事情,但在检测轮廓和获取我感兴…
使用 Python 中的等高线图可视化随机梯度下降
我尝试实现随机梯度下降方法并将其应用于我的构建数据集。数据集遵循线性回归 (wx + b = y)。 这个过程也以某种方式趋向于适当的值。给我带来困难的是…
如何获得所有轮廓坐标的平均值并将其显示为 openCV 中的一个点?
cv2.erode(binary_img, M, iterations=100) edges = cv2.Canny(binary_img, 128, 256) contours, _ = cv2.findContours(edges, cv2.RETR_TREE, cv2.CH…
具有 3 个变量和 1 个颜色变量的 3d 轮廓
我的绘图有三个变量,我按第四个变量着色。我通过以下代码制作了散点图,但我想要等高线图。我的代码: import numpy as np import matplotlib.pyplot…
如何使用 OpenCV 从 HDF5 文件(来自 MOSDAC)绘制图像的边界?
我有一个 MOSDAC 文件,我从中获取了特定云区域的图像。之后我使用阈值来获取特定值下的图像。但现在我想在 python (OpenCV) 中获取云的边界(我知道…
如何检测复杂形状中的特定内部矩形
我有以下输入图像: 我确实喜欢像这样裁剪内部最大矩形(预期输出): 但当我进行轮廓检测时,我得到外部矩形(当前结果): import cv2 import numpy…
如何从心电图图像中删除图形线,启用 OCR
我有一个文档页面: 我正在寻找一种方法来删除直线图形,以便我可以 OCR 顶部/右侧看到的文本。 我很乐意倾听任何想法! :) 谢谢! 更新2022-03-14…
如何仅遮盖边界并忽略图像的内部部分(甜甜圈形状遮罩)
我正在研究图像处理,其中我得到了图像的轮廓,但问题是当我继续可视化时,它也掩盖了内部区域......想到甜甜圈我只想要外部边界有一个掩模而不是内部…
如何在不进行三角测量、匹配pcolormesh的情况下绘制粗糙数据集的轮廓?
我有一个非常粗略的数据集,用于使用 matplotlib 的 pcolormesh。 x,y 是 2D numpy 数组,代表当前的统一网格。 z 包含范围从 1-9 的整数,每个数字匹…